This video showcases the visual effect of tracer rounds firing in a dark environment. Tracer ammunition is designed with a pyrotechnic compound in the base that ignites upon firing, leaving a visible trail of light as it travels. This allows shooters and observers to track the projectile's path in low-light conditions. The video likely aims to provide a captivating and educational look at this specialized ammunition type.
